AI Career Paths: Navigating the New Professional Landscape
The advent of artificial intelligence is not just creating new jobs; it’s profoundly altering the nature of existing ones and, in some cases, automating tasks previously performed by humans. This dynamic shift demands a proactive approach to career planning. Rather than fearing automation, professionals must learn to view AI as an augmentative force, a powerful co-pilot that enhances human capabilities and frees up time for more complex, creative, and strategically valuable work. Indeed, the global AI market is projected to experience explosive growth, with some analyses suggesting it could reach over $1.3 trillion by 2029, signaling a vast and expanding ecosystem of opportunities.
This growth isn’t limited to traditional tech roles. While specialists in machine learning engineering, data science, and AI research will undoubtedly be in high demand, the influence of AI extends far beyond these core areas. Business analysts must now understand how AI models can inform market trends; marketers need to leverage AI for hyper-personalized campaigns; financial advisors can utilize AI for predictive analytics and risk assessment; and healthcare professionals are adopting AI for diagnostics and personalized treatment plans. Each sector is being reshaped, creating new frontiers for those willing to adapt. The concept of AI career paths, therefore, becomes remarkably broad, encompassing roles that directly develop AI technologies as well as those that strategically integrate and manage them within diverse organizational contexts.
Consider the rise of prompt engineering, a relatively new discipline focused on crafting effective inputs for generative AI models, or AI ethics and governance, which addresses the crucial societal and regulatory implications of AI deployment. These are entirely new domains, born directly from AI’s maturation, illustrating the rapid evolution of the job market. Furthermore, existing roles like project managers, product developers, and customer service representatives are being augmented, requiring a new set of skills to effectively collaborate with AI tools. Understanding these evolving dynamics is the first step towards charting viable AI career paths in this fast-paced environment.
The Evolving Skillset: What AI Demands from Tomorrow’s Professionals
In an AI-driven world, the blend of technical prowess and uniquely human attributes is more critical than ever. The future workforce will not be divided into humans versus machines, but rather, skilled humans leveraging intelligent machines. To truly excel, individuals must cultivate a multifaceted skillset that anticipates the demands of tomorrow.
On the technical front, a foundational understanding of AI concepts is becoming increasingly indispensable for nearly all professionals, not just engineers. This includes familiarity with machine learning principles, data analytics, and the basics of programming languages like Python or R. For those directly involved in AI development, specialized skills such as deep learning frameworks (TensorFlow, PyTorch), cloud platforms (AWS, Azure, GCP), and expertise in specific AI domains (natural language processing, computer vision) are essential. Crucially, a grasp of AI ethics, fairness, and responsible deployment is also emerging as a core technical competency, ensuring that technology serves humanity positively.
However, the skills that truly differentiate humans in an AI-powered world are those that machines cannot easily replicate: creativity, critical thinking, complex problem-solving, emotional intelligence, and collaboration. As AI handles routine tasks and data analysis, humans will be called upon to innovate, synthesize diverse information, make nuanced ethical judgments, and foster deep interpersonal connections. The ability to ask the right questions, to interpret AI outputs, and to translate insights into actionable strategies will be invaluable. Moreover, adaptability and a commitment to lifelong learning are non-negotiable. The pace of AI innovation means that today’s cutting-edge tool might be tomorrow’s legacy system; a growth mindset is therefore crucial for navigating dynamic AI career paths.
Interdisciplinary thinking is also paramount. Professionals who can bridge the gap between technical AI capabilities and real-world business challenges will be highly sought after. This means a marketing specialist who understands AI’s data processing power, or a healthcare administrator who grasps the implications of AI-driven diagnostics. These individuals, with their ability to connect disparate fields, will be instrumental in harnessing AI’s full potential across industries.
From Academia to Industry: Bridging the Gap in an AI-Driven World
The responsibility for preparing the next generation for AI-influenced careers falls on both individuals and institutions. Educational systems, from universities to vocational schools, must evolve to equip students with relevant skills, while individuals must take proactive steps to curate their own learning journeys. The traditional model of education, where learning largely concludes upon graduation, is increasingly outdated in an age of continuous innovation.
For educational institutions, this means integrating AI literacy across curricula, not just in computer science departments. Business students, for instance, should be exposed to AI’s applications in finance, marketing, and supply chain management. Experiential learning opportunities, such as internships, co-op programs, and collaborative projects with industry partners, are vital for providing real-world context to theoretical knowledge. Institutions that foster a culture of innovation and interdisciplinary collaboration will be best positioned to prepare students for the complex, multifaceted nature of modern AI career paths.
On the individual front, continuous learning is no longer a luxury but a necessity. Online courses (MOOCs from platforms like Coursera, edX, Udacity), specialized certifications, and professional development workshops offer accessible avenues to acquire new skills. Mentorship from experienced professionals, participation in industry forums, and engagement with open-source AI communities can also provide invaluable insights and networking opportunities. Building a portfolio of practical projects, even personal ones, demonstrates a tangible grasp of AI concepts and their application, which can be far more impactful than theoretical knowledge alone.
Furthermore, fostering an entrepreneurial spirit is increasingly relevant. Many of the most exciting AI career paths might not exist in traditional companies but rather in new ventures born from innovative applications of AI. The ability to identify problems, conceptualize AI-driven solutions, and bring them to fruition is a powerful asset in this evolving landscape. This blend of formal education, practical experience, and a commitment to lifelong learning forms the bedrock for navigating and ultimately shaping the future of work.
